«©NCSX» Remember Sega Gaga on the Dreamcast? That game put players in the shoes of a Sega mercenary-employee and the goal was global domination of the video game industry. Sega's come a short way since those days and they're just a publisher now. A lowly publisher who has to scrabble daily for the favor of fickle gamers. Chou Jigen Game Neptune may be considered the sequel to Sega Gaga but since Sega doesn't have a relevant console anymore, they've retro-conjured one up for this game named the Neptune¹. Get it? Saturn. Neptune. Uranus. Fuggedaboutit.

In a land known as Geimu-gyokai
(Game-industry), the world is split into two divisions. Up on high is where the deities reside and way down below goes the devoted rabble. Four deities representing the consoles of today compete against each other for supremacy over the people and they are:

» Purple Heart aka Neptune - Goddess of Planetume (Sega Neptune)
» Green Heart aka Verd - Ruler of Rinnebox (Xbox 360)
» Black Heart aka Noir - Lady of Lasdition (Playstation 3)
» White Heart aka Blanc - Rani of Ruwii (Nintendo Wii)

Since the goddesses sustain themselves with offerings from their lowly subjects, they're in constant conflict with each other for control over followers. In business parlance, followers mean market share and the goal for each goddess is to become the hostess with the most.

However, there is another goddess in Geimu-gyokai who has the power to threaten all four "Hearts" because she's evil. Her named is
"Majikonne" which sounds an awful lot like game copiers called the Majicom and the Super Magicom from back in the day. Nowadays, the term is used in Japan to refer to game piracy in general. In any case, Majikonne is a like a Pirate Queen and her theft of intellectual property could ruin the livelihoods of the four goddesess so Neptune and her helpers must rise up and slap Majikonne down. The term "console wars" takes on a literal meaning in Chou Jigen Game: Neptune where the deities battle Neptune in turn-based 3D action. Marvelous also announced a reproduction of the original No More Heroes Wii game which is scheduled to ship on September 30, 2010. A reproduction is different from a reprint because the reproduction is identical to the original release in every way from the product SKU, the JAN code, the silkscreen on the disc, and the DVD insert that adorns the DVD case. Sadly, the retail price is identical to the original release as well at JPY6800 but maybe someone in Japan should alert Marvelous to the fact that there are still vendors who are holding ample stock in their inventory which they sell at JPY2800 to JPY3400.

«©NCSX» The game of Go or Igo has been around for thousands of years. The Chinese played the game first and Go spread to the other countries in the Pacific where it's still played today. The gist of Go is this: Two players sit before a grid-laced playboard measuring 19 x 19 equidistant lines. Each player is supplied with a collection of stones which are placed on the intersections of lines. One player drops white stones whilst the opponent puts down black stones. Once a stone is placed on the board, it lays there like a... stone. The goal of the game is to drop stones on the board in order to capture the opponent's stones and remove them while trying to prevent the capture of your own stones. The genius of Go's design is in its simplicity but although the rules are simple, mastery of the game's possible strategies and nuances can take a lifetime due to the variables at play.

Tenchou no Go was a popular PC version of Igo and the publisher is porting it over to the PSP. The software uses an artificial intelligence program dubbed "Zen" which has beaten professional Go players at tournaments. Zen was developed by Yamato of Japan and ranks alongside programs such as MoGo and Crazy Stone.
